Choosing the right cover for your setup

Not all coverings perform the same, even when they look similar at a glance. Start by considering the stage dimensions and how the cover will sit around the structure. A good fit reduces gaps where wind-driven rain and debris red gazebo can enter, which is often the difference between “some protection” and real protection. Check whether the cover is designed for secure attachment and whether it can handle repeated opening and closing without wear.

Material quality is another key factor because outdoor use quickly exposes weaknesses. Durable, weather-resistant fabrics and strong construction help the cover withstand abrasion from regular use and transportation. Pay attention to features like reinforced edges, reliable seams, and practical handling when setting up before an event.
